At Dermatology Group of Arkansas, we use collagen induction therapy to address fine lines with precision. By creating controlled micro-injuries, microneedling for fine lines at our Little Rock practice signals your skin to produce new collagen and elastin. Over a series of treatments, this natural remodeling process can visibly refine texture and soften etched lines, while maintaining a healthy, balanced look. What It Is: Collagen Induction Therapy with SkinPen
We offer SkinPen, a professional microneedling pen cleared by the FDA, to deliver consistent depth and even coverage. This microneedling pen stimulates collagen where it’s needed most, improving the look of fine lines and early wrinkles without heat or added pigment risk. Though we do not provide this treatment, many patients consider RF microneedling (microneedle RF), which combines tiny needles with radiofrequency energy for additional collagen support and mild skin tightening—ideal for laxity plus lines.

What to Expect, Safety, and Results
Treatment, Recovery, and Results Timeline
After cleansing and optional topical numbing, we glide the SkinPen across the treatment zones at
tailored depths. Sessions typically take 30 to 60 minutes. Expect mild redness and a “sandpapery” feel for one to three days, with makeup usually permitted after 24 hours. A series of three to four treatments spaced about a month apart is common, with gradual improvements emerging over six to 12 weeks as collagen develops. Microneedling for Fine Lines FAQs
Both stimulate collagen induction therapy. Traditional SkinPen microneedling relies on precise needle depth to trigger remodeling. RF microneedling (microneedle RF) adds radiofrequency energy through the needles to gently heat the dermis, supporting collagen and mild tightening. We’ll help you choose based on your goals—fine lines only, or fine lines plus laxity.
Most patients benefit from a series of three to four treatments, spaced three to four weeks apart, followed by periodic maintenance. The number can vary by line depth (for example, microneedling for marionette lines or smoker’s lines may need more sessions than faint lip lines or early 11 lines). Results vary.
